"Antique Arts & Crafts Mahogany Tray With Carved Fruiting Branch And Pomegranate Design, 1890s"
This finely crafted antique Arts & Crafts mahogany serving tray, dating to the 1890s, features a deeply carved relief design of intertwining fruiting branches, leaves, and stems. The composition is dominated by rounded fruit forms, possibly apples or pomegranates, nestled among broad, veined leaves, creating a richly organic pattern. The surface is enhanced with a textured stippled background, contrasting with the smooth, polished high-relief carving.The tray is bordered by a raised, scalloped gallery with serpentine edges, giving a graceful undulating silhouette. The base is solid and smoothly finished, showing visible aged patina and wear consistent with its age and use.A beautiful example of late 19th-century craftsmanship, combining both decorative artistry and functional design in the true spirit of the Arts & Crafts movement.
